Overcoming setbacks: Jade Carey’s courage amidst adversity

Jade Carey, who had hands-on gold on the floor exercise at the Tokyo Olympics in 2021, wasn’t sure she had made the right decision. She had been one of the best gymnasts of Team USA, but she had admitted she didn’t feel ‘fully prepared’ while competing last summer. Carey finished 15th at the U.S. Championships and 11th on floor. In an interview with Olympics.com Carey had said, “I think a big thing for me was… well, (there were) a few things: numbers and just endurance and strength”.
